Electric Vehicles and Their Types

Electric vehicles form the cornerstone of today's
environmentally friendly and sustainable transportation solutions. These
vehicles offer an eco-friendly driving experience by using electric motors
instead of internal combustion engines. Electric vehicles operate by utilizing
the energy stored in batteries and provide a clean driving experience. In this
article, we will examine the varieties and features of electric vehicles.
1. Battery Electric Vehicles (BEVs)
Battery electric vehicles, or simply BEVs, operate solely
using electric energy and do not require an internal combustion engine. BEVs
work with the electric energy stored in the battery and can be recharged. These
vehicles have zero exhaust emissions, minimizing their environmental impact,
and offer low operating costs. The range of BEVs varies per charge, but it
continues to increase with advancing technology and high-capacity batteries.
2. Plug-In Hybrid Electric Vehicles (PHEVs)
Plug-in hybrid electric vehicles combine both electric
energy and power from an internal combustion engine. These vehicles can run
solely on electricity for short distances and activate the internal combustion
engine for longer distances. PHEVs require an external power source to charge
their batteries, allowing for fuel savings. Additionally, the flexibility of
PHEVs offers drivers the option to use the internal combustion engine for
long-distance travel.
3. Hybrid Electric Vehicles (HEVs)
Hybrid electric vehicles operate by combining internal
combustion engines with one or more electric motors. These vehicles can drive
using both fuel and electric energy. HEVs offer high efficiency by combining
the power of internal combustion engines with the eco-friendly features of
electric motors. They provide fuel savings and low emissions, making them an
environmentally friendly option.
In conclusion, electric vehicles come in various types, each
with different features suited for different usage scenarios. While BEVs offer
an environmentally friendly driving experience, plug-in hybrid vehicles provide
a practical solution for long-distance travel. Hybrid vehicles combine the
advantages of traditional internal combustion engines with the eco-friendly
features of electric motors. Each type of electric vehicle represents a step
towards a cleaner and more sustainable future.
